Heads up: if the Lintrock baseline file in the Quarrow repo drifts from main, CI fails with a "stale baseline" error even when the code is fine. Quick fix is to regenerate the baseline on a clean checkout and re-push. If a customer build is blocked, confirm the failing run matches the token below before escalating.

build token for yadug-yagag: htk21_c863c33eb8b82c0c9c152

## Further reading: clock skew between build agents

The Hollowpine build farm has historically suffered from agents drifting several seconds apart, which caused artifact timestamps to appear out of order and confused the release signing step. Before cutting a release, verify that the skew monitor shows all agents within the accepted tolerance; releases cut during a drift window must be rebuilt, not re-signed. A detailed explanation of the synchronization design, past incidents, and the tolerance policy is maintained here.

dashboard of taduf-yagap = https://confluence.tolvaqsys.internal/display/display/projects/display

## Artifact Signing — SDK Parity Notes (Weekly Sync)

Kestrel SDK for Android reached parity with the Swift client this sprint: offline queueing, batched telemetry, and retry semantics now match. Both SDKs ship as signed artifacts from the same pipeline. Remaining gap: background sync throttling, targeted next sprint. Verify both release bundles before tagging. Both artifacts validate against the shared signing key below.

signing key of kawig-fafog = bky19_6Fypv1qws7J8qJtaYjX